Assistant Director of Finance & Accounting

A Day on the Job Summary:The Assistant Director of Finance & Accounting oversees key accounting operations and ensures the organization’s financial health. This includes preparing and reviewing financial reports, reconciling accounts, and supporting budgeting activities. The Assistant Director of Finance and Accounting works closely with the Director of Finance and Accounting to provide updates on financial performance and assist with audits and regulatory reporting.
